I have a need for a region standard_name of "conus". This is for the
contiguous United States. I don't see any other way to specify this
region. Can we add this please?
I think it would be fine to give it a standardised region name to add
to the
list in
http://cf-pcmdi.llnl.gov/documents/cf-standard-names/standardized-region-names
but could it avoid abbreviation in order to me more self-explanatory e.g.
contiguous_united_states[_of_america]? "conus" is not an acronym that
I've ever
seen before although I expect it is familiar to inhabitants of conus.
